  • Publication number: 20070177147
    Abstract: The present invention provides a microfluidic system for electrophoretic analysis of materials in the fields of chemistry, biochemistry, biotechnology, molecular biology and numerous other fields. Light absorbance signals are received by a photodetector from periodically spaced regions along a channel in the microfluidic system. The signals received by the photodetector are modulated by the movement of species bands through the channel under electrophoretic forces. By Fourier analysis, the velocity of each species band is determined, and identification of the species is made based on its electrophoretic mobility in the channel.

  • Publication number: 20070177161
    Abstract: A positioning system includes an illumination device, a terminal, and a positioning server. The illumination device transmits identification information. The terminal transmits the identification information received from the illumination device, to the positioning server. The positioning server uses the identification information received from the terminal, thereby searching an illumination installation position database registered in advance so as to identify the terminal position. This eliminates power supply for positioning infrastructure and facilitates attachment to a ceiling, thereby realizing the positioning infrastructure at a low cost.

  • Publication number: 20070177190
    Abstract: In accordance with the invention, it has been determined that the bandwidth, guaranteed periodic delivery and error correction characteristics of a USB High-Speed Interrupt OUT pipe of the USB 2.0 standard enable the Interrupt OUT pipe to be used to transfer print data from the host computer to the printer. By using the Interrupt OUT pipe for this purpose, it is no longer necessary to store an entire rasterized page in the formatter memory of the printer before commencing printing of the page. Consequently, the size of the formatter memory device can be relatively small compared to the size of the formatter memory device that is currently used to store an entire rasterized page. Alternatively, the same size memory device as that currently used to store an entire rasterized page may be used to enable higher resolution pages to be printed.
